Health ?inister Neophytos Charalambides is travelling to Riga on Wednesday to participate in the 12th High-Level Meeting of the Small Countries Initiative of the European Region of the World Health Organization (WHO). The Ministers will discuss the challenges faced by small countries in terms of staffing the health sector.
A Health Ministry press release says that the Minister will meet with his Latvian counterpart Hosams Abu Meri. During the meeting, a Memorandum of Understanding will be signed between the two countries in the fields of Health and Medical Sciences, further strengthening the bilateral cooperation.
Charalambides will also hold bilateral meetings with his counterparts, with the aim of promoting cooperation and exchanging best practices in public health issues.
The Minister will then travel to Brussels to take part in the extraordinary informal teleconference of the EU Ministers of Health, June 5, on the Ebola outbreak in Central Africa.
